Mominizer

A mother of four, Mominizer's owner is at home in chaos. Between wrangling her kids, husband, and a host of pets, the matriarch finds solace in her crafting and party-styling projects, enlisting other like-minded mothers to spread a passion for peace and creativity within the home via custom artwork and memory quilts. Patched together from baby blankets and onesies or T-shirts and jerseys with sentimental value, soft quilts converge around a fluffy, lightweight heirloom batting.
